II) Exiting from the configuration group 2 also the following
actions are automatically performed:
A) The "Añ.UL” parameter ("Output value for auto to manual
transfer" [C.G04]) will be forced to "bumpless" (“buñ”) if:
1) its value is < 0 and only one control output is configured;
2) servomotor open loop is configured.
B)The “SF.Cn” parameter ("Condition for output safety value"
[C.G09]) will be forced to "standard" (“Std.”) if it is not
complied with configured control output type.
C)The “SF.UL” parameter ("Output safety value" [C.G10]) will
be forced to 0 if only one control output is configured and its
value is < 0.
D)The “Fd.Fn” parameter ("Out failure detection current
measurement" [C.I11]) will be forced to “nonE” if it is
assigned to a control output different from a time
proportional output.
E)The “Fd.Ou” parameter ("Out failure detection output
assignment" [C.I13]) will be forced to “nonE” if it is
assigned to an output configured as control output.
F) The “IP” parameter ("Integral pre-load" [r.d05]) will be forced
to 50.0 if only one control output is configured and its value
is < 0.

CONFIGURATION GROUP 3 [C.Fxx]
CONTROL OUTPUT CONFIGURATION
- Split range - [C.F01]- Split range - [C.F01]
- Split range - [C.F01]- Split range - [C.F01]
- Split range - [C.F01]
This parameter will be available only when two control outputs
are configured.
Range:dIS = Split range feature is not required
Enb = Split range feature is required

NOTE about the split range.
This function allows you to drive by the same control action,
two physical outputs (two actuators) with different bias and
gain.
